Unbelievable! In just a few hours, you can craft a whole knit tee-top – no kidding! We promise it is quick, easy, and looks incredibly professional, all thanks to your trusty serger. Join us for a hands-on workshop where we have chosen a luscious, soft-as-butter knit paired with dyed-to-match ribbing to create the perfect outfit for your child. The best part? All the techniques you will learn can be applied to make stylish tops for older kids and adults, too.

 

Discover the tricks for serging knits while demystifying the wonders of differential feed. Seamlessly attach a circular neck binding in a snap. Choose to finish the hem with a lettuce-edge for a frilly look or a cover stitch for a more tailored version. Want to add a personal touch? Explore the option to incorporate machine embroidery later.

 

Watch your project take shape right before your eyes, and by the end of the class, you will be eager to replicate this little knit tee-top in every color. The child's size M will be created in class, and your materials fee includes the pattern for children's sizes XS - XL.
